STUART Bingham is hoping to be the guy to shoot down Ronnie ‘The Rocket’ O’Sullivan as he aims to provide a spark at the Champion of Champions.

The Vange potter kicks off his campaign against O’Sullivan today in a repeat of last year’s final which Bingham narrowly lost 10-8.

Bingham has been in exceptional form this season, having already claimed the Shanghai Masters and Haining Open titles in China.

And last year’s beaten finalist is expecting a good crowd at the Ricoh Arena, in Coventry, when he prepares to do battle with fellow Essex boy O’Sullivan.

“It is a massive match,” said the world number nine. “Being a repeat of last year’s final I expect there will be quite a lot of interest in it especially as we are both in pretty good form.”

“It will be a good game for the spectator,” he added. “The matches towards the start of the week haven’t seen a great turn-out but I think that will change as the week goes on. The crowd really adds to the atmosphere so I hope to see some faces there.”

The local player adds these occasions are why he loves his job, with the cream of world snooker competing for the title.

“These games are what you practise for,” said Bingham. “I have been a pro for 20 years now and the chance to take on the best in the world is what we all look forward to.

“The format makes it exciting too. With it being the first to seven frames you know one mistake, especially against an opponent like Ronnie, is enough to see you lose the frame. But that just means I will need to be on my game.”

Bingham admits he has been struggling to adjust to the change in time-zones since arriving back in the UK from China, but says he hopes his busy schedule over the past few weeks has set him up for a charge at the Champion of Champions.

“I played every day at the Haining Open and that worked well for me,” he said.

“There was no shame in losing to Mark Allen (who lost in the final) who is a very accomplished player.

“But it is nice to be back at home and hopefully I can put on a good show.”

Bingham’s match will be on ITV4 today from 2pm.
